Originally published in 1959 as a short story for The Magazine of Fantasy and Science Fiction, Daniel Keyes' Flowers for Algernon won a Hugo Award in 1960 for the Best Science Fiction Novelette of the Year. The story was then telecast on the U.S. Steel Hour in 1961 as "The Two Worlds of Charlie Gordon."

WebAug 27, 2024 · In Flowers For Algernon a main theme that is conveyed in the story is abuse of the mentally ill. Throughout the story, Charlie gets mistreated several times mainly from his co-workers or what he soon finds out his fake friends. As we know, Charlie is a mentally ill person. WebJul 23, 2024 · “Flowers for Algernon” by Daniel Keyes is a novel and short story. As a short story, it was published in 1959 and as a novel in 1966. It is the story of a 32-year-old man who is challenged mentally. He is set to undergo surgery to raise his intelligence level. A Quick Overview of the Plot The story is the process of his surgery from his diary.
